How To Fix RPFISA030 - Current period has to follow comparison period without any gaps


RPFISA030 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: RPFISA - Message class for KSA reports

  • Message number: 030

  • Message text: Current period has to follow comparison period without any gaps

    The SAP error message RPFISA030, which states "Current period has to follow comparison period without any gaps," typically occurs in the context of financial reporting or data analysis within SAP systems, particularly when dealing with financial statements or reports that require a comparison between periods.
    
    Cause: This error usually arises when there is a mismatch in the periods being compared in a financial report. Specifically, it indicates that the current reporting period does not directly follow the comparison period, which can happen due to: Missing Periods: There may be one or more periods missing in the sequence. For example, if you are trying to compare January 2023 with March 2023, the system will throw this error because February 2023 is missing. Incorrect Configuration: The configuration settings for the reporting periods may not be set up correctly, leading to gaps in the expected sequence.
